JavaScript

JavaScript

JavaScript è un linguaggio di programmazione interpretato, orientato agli oggetti e basato su eventi, comunemente utilizzato per aggiungere interattività, effetti dinamici e funzionalità avanzate alle pagine web.

Nato inizialmente come linguaggio lato client per interagire con gli elementi HTML di una pagina web all’interno del browser, JavaScript ha progressivamente acquisito maggiore potenza e versatilità, consentendo lo sviluppo di applicazioni web complete e complesse.

Alcune delle principali caratteristiche di JavaScript includono:

  • Linguaggio interpretato: Il codice JavaScript non viene compilato, ma interpretato e eseguito direttamente dal motore JavaScript presente nel browser o nell’ambiente di runtime (come Node.js).
  • Orientato agli oggetti: JavaScript supporta la programmazione orientata agli oggetti, consentendo la creazione di oggetti e l’ereditarietà delle proprietà e dei metodi.
  • Basato su eventi: JavaScript permette di programmare azioni in risposta a eventi specifici, come il clic su un pulsante o il caricamento di una pagina.
  • Linguaggio lato client e lato server: Originariamente concepito per il lato client (browser), JavaScript può essere utilizzato anche lato server grazie a runtime come Node.js.
  • Integrazione con HTML e CSS: JavaScript può manipolare dinamicamente gli elementi HTML e applicare stili CSS alle pagine web.
  • Librerie e framework: Esistono numerose librerie e framework JavaScript, come React, Angular e Vue.js, che semplificano lo sviluppo di applicazioni web complesse.

JavaScript viene comunemente utilizzato per creare applicazioni web interattive, visualizzazioni di dati dinamiche, convalida di moduli, effetti di animazione, giochi e molto altro. Inoltre, grazie a Node.js, JavaScript può essere utilizzato anche per lo sviluppo di applicazioni server-side, come API, servizi web e applicazioni desktop.

Nonostante alcune limitazioni iniziali, JavaScript si è evoluto nel tempo, diventando uno dei linguaggi di programmazione più popolari e versatili nel panorama dello sviluppo web moderno.

Cached

Cached Il termine Cached si riferisce a un’operazione di memorizzazione dei dati o dei contenuti web da parte del browser o del server web. Ciò

Read More »

Upselling

Upselling: è la pratica di offrire ai clienti prodotti o servizi più costosi e avanzati rispetto a quelli inizialmente richiesti, con l’obiettivo di aumentare il

Read More »

Formazione SEO per aziende

Formazione SEO per aziende Migliora le competenze SEO della tua azienda con i corsi di formazione specializzati di Digital Connect. RICHIEDI UNA CONSULENZA La visibilità

Read More »

Scopri come trasformare le tue idee in progetti!

In Digital Connect siamo specializzati nel fornire servizi di sviluppo web e digital marketing ad aziende italiane operanti in svariati settori.